NEWS
SOLVED Admin Oberfläche nicht mehr erreichbar
-
Hallo, ich wollte die neue Admin Oberfläche über git installieren. Jetzt bekomme ich folgenden Fehler:
This adapter cannot be installed directly from github. You must install it from npm. Write for that "npm install iobroker.admin" in according directory.
Gibt es dir Möglichkeiten den Adapter zu deinstallieren und wieder neu über die shell zu installieren? Ich habe bis jetzt noch keine Lösung gefunden die funktioniert.
Vg
-
Update:
npm install iobroker.admin@2.6.2 --production
ich habe jetzt die richtige verion des admin.
Danach habe ichiobroker install admin
und
iobroker add admin
ausgeführt. Jetzt geht es wieder
-
@Truble sagte in Admin Oberfläche nicht mehr erreichbar:
Gibt es dir Möglichkeiten den Adapter zu deinstallieren
Warum?
@Truble sagte in Admin Oberfläche nicht mehr erreichbar:
wieder neu über die shell zu installieren?
Das wird doch sowieso die alte version überschreiben
-
Ja aber mit npm install iobroker.admin bekomme ich das nicht hin.
iobroker version admin
3.6.4Ich hätte aber wieder gerne die 3.6.2 installiert. Wie bekomme ich das hin?
-
Update:
npm install iobroker.admin@2.6.2 --production
ich habe jetzt die richtige verion des admin.
Danach habe ichiobroker install admin
und
iobroker add admin
ausgeführt. Jetzt geht es wieder
-
Weiß nicht ob das hier jetzt reinpasst, aber ich kann auch nicht auf die Admin Oberfläche zugreifen. Ich wollte ein Passwort für die Admin-Oberfläche setzen ... also "HTTPS, Authentification und die ganzen Zertifikate (public, private)" gewählt. Und jetzt sagt der Browser keine Verbindung möglich. Mit Putty funktioniert's. Nur im Browser nicht. Was kann man da jetzt machen?
-
@br0kly
nur ne "blöde" Frage, hast Du im Browser jetzt auch https und den passenden Port in der Adresse ? -
@dslraser hat sich der Port irgendwie geändert? Ich habe jetzt mit "https://<ip>:8081" versucht ... "keine Verbindung" ...
-
@br0kly
eigentlich nicht, wenn Du keinen anderen eingestellt hast.
Läuft der Adapter ? (in der Konsole mal schauen)
Kannst ihn ja auch mal neu starten in der Konsole, oder über die Konsole noch eine Instanz installieren.
Befehle habe ich gerade nicht parat, findest Du aber bestimmt hier im Forum über die Suche. -
mach mal den ersten Befehl und installiere eine neue Instanz mit einem freien Port.
Danach kannst Du ja dann Deine alte Instanz wieder korrigieren und die neue wieder löschen -
@dslraser ok, danke. Jetzt kann ich wieder zugreifen. Aber was könnte ich da korrigieren (außer alles wieder auf Standardwerte zurückzusetzen)? Kann ich die neue Instanz über Browser löschen oder muss ich das über die Konsole machen?
-
@br0kly
kannst Du jetzt auch im Browser machen. Kannst Du aber auch erstmal lassen und testen ob Du mit https Einstellungen drauf kommst, wenn nicht hast Du ja noch die andere Instanz. -
@dslraser also, ich habe zuerst admin.0 auf Standardwerte zurückgesetzt und dann wieder auf https (wie auf dem Bild). Keine Verbindung. Wie mache ich das wieder über andere Instanz? Muss ich wieder die Befehle über Konsole eingeben? Aber da wird doch wieder eine neue Instanz installiert?
-
@br0kly
nein, wenn Du die andere erstellte Instanz nicht gelöscht hast, dann kannst Du die doch mit dem Port in der Adresse im Browser öffnen, oder nicht ? -
@dslraser wenn ich "https" vor IP entferne, dann geht's. Wahrscheinlich läuft das über die zweite Instanz?
-
@br0kly
welcher Port ist den angegeben ? -
@dslraser bei beiden steht 8081. Und über den gehe ich rein.
-
@br0kly
das geht dann auch nicht. Stelle mal für die https Instanz einen anderen freien Port ein. -
@dslraser ich habe das im Log stehen:
-
@br0kly
aha, dann scheint was mit dem Certifikat nicht zu passen, aber da kann ich auch nicht helfen, dazu solltest Du vielleicht einen eigenen neuen Beitrag eröffnen. -
@dslraser Danke!